Resolutions


I have always been a sucker for resolutions. I have always set myself up for failure as far as these so called resolutions are concerned. I have never really even made a resolution that is too out of the realm of reality to not keep it either. Usually it is something as silly as making my bed every day or making sure I don't fall asleep before I wash my face, but alas, it never works for me. This year I am again going to challenge myself and try to keep this resolution for the rest of my life. The other day, Patrick was talking to a woman at work about how fast kids grow up. She has a 17 year old, and she said she couldn't remember the last time she actually held him. There was a day you know that was the last day she held that boy in her arms, but she just couldn't remember it. How true is that. I write down all of Connor's Firsts. First word, step, tooth, but none of the lasts. When was the last day he crawled? I cannot remember the last time I nursed him. Did I realize that day that there would be no other times like that with my little boy? I don't know because I can't remember. I want to remember these lasts so that I can savor the moment and not take advantage of one second I have with this little guy. I told my Dad this morning as I was squeezing Connor that I hope when he's 17 he still let's me pick him up and squeeze him till he grunts, but I know he'll tire of that one day, so I need to remember the "lasts" as he grows up and becomes more independent. I'll let you know if I am able to keep this year's resolution.
